Engines and transmission: choosing reliability

In the market of Russia and the CIS countries, this crossover is most often found with a 4.0 liter gasoline engine. This series power unit VQ40DE It is considered one of the most successful engines in Nissan history. It has excellent elasticity, high torque and relatively simple structure. However, its reliability directly depends on the quality of service and timely oil changes, since the engine is prone to overheating during prolonged driving in difficult conditions.

The alternative is the older 4.5 liter series engine VK45DE, which also has enviable power and smooth operation. Both engines are equipped with a CVTCS variable valve timing system, which helps optimize engine performance at different speeds. Multipoint injection system provides stable operation and an acceptable level of fuel consumption, although for a car of this size it is not record low.

The engines are paired with a classic 5-speed automatic transmission. This unit is characterized by its reliability and ability to withstand high torques. However, it is worth remembering that the transmission life directly depends on the quality of the transmission fluid and the regularity of its replacement. When driving over 100 thousand kilometers, it is necessary to check the condition of the torque converter and clutches.

Typical problems and weaknesses

Despite the overall reliability, Nissan Pathfinder The third generation has a number of “diseases” that every owner should know about. The most common problem is the failure of the valve timing sensors, which leads to unstable engine idling and loss of power. Also, owners often encounter valve cover gasket leaks, which requires timely repairs to avoid engine contamination.

The crossover suspension is quite capricious in relation to the quality of the road surface. Strong impacts can lead to rapid wear of the silent blocks of the levers and shock absorbers. The rear multi-link suspension requires special attention, since its elements are expensive and often fail after 80-100 thousand kilometers. Stabilizer links and bushings are also consumables that require regular replacement.

Particular attention should be paid to the cooling system. The radiator and pipes can lose their seal over time, leading to engine overheating and possible cylinder head gasket failure. It is also worth checking the operation of the cooling fans, as their malfunction can be fatal to the engine in hot weather.

Operation and Maintenance

To keep your vehicle in good condition, you must follow the maintenance schedule. The engine oil should be changed every 7-10 thousand kilometers, especially if you use the car in a city with frequent traffic jams. Using high-quality oils and filters is the key to long engine life VQ40DE or VK45DE.

The all-wheel drive system requires periodic inspection of the transfer case and gearboxes. The transmission fluid in these units must be replaced every 60 thousand kilometers. Ignoring this requirement may lead to jamming of the rear axle coupling or wear of the gears, which will entail costly repairs.

Timely diagnosis of the electrical system is also important. Owners often complain about failures of parking sensors and problems with the electronic control unit. Regular inspection of wiring and cleaning of contacts will help avoid unexpected malfunctions in the on-board computer.

Body features and corrosion resistance

Body Nissan Pathfinder The third generation has good corrosion protection, but you should not rely on it completely. In regions with harsh winters and the use of reagents, it is necessary to regularly inspect the bottom, arches and sills. Particular attention should be paid to the places where bumpers are attached and hidden door cavities where moisture and dirt can accumulate.

The windshield and glazing elements also require attention. Over time, the seals can harden and let water through, which leads to the interior becoming wet and corrosion of internal body elements. Regular replacement of seals and treatment with silicone compound will help extend the life of the car.

The paintwork is quite durable, but if chips or scratches appear, they must be repaired immediately. Deep paint damage can cause rust to spread quickly, especially on suspension components and body panels.

How to check the body for hidden corrosion?

Use a paint thickness gauge to check the thickness of the paintwork. Pay attention to areas with uneven coverage or traces of putty. Inspect the underbody for blistering paint and signs of rust.
